Options

Option Default Description
compact false panel height minor of map height
collapsed false panel collapsed at startup
autoZIndex true set zindex layer by order definition
collapsibleGroups false groups of layers is collapsible by button
groupCheckboxes false adds a checkbox to the group title to de-/select all layers in the group
selectorGroup false select all layer of a group
buildItem null function that return row item html node(or html string)
title ‘’ title of panel
className ‘’ additional class name for panel
position ‘topright’ position of control

Events

Event Data Description
‘panel:selected’ {layerDef} fired after moved and show markerLocation
‘panel:unselected’ {} fired after control was expanded

Methods

Method Arguments Description
addBaseLayer() layerDef,group,collapsed add new layer item definition to panel as baselayers
addOverlay() ‘Text message’ add new layer item definition to panel as overlay
removeLayer() ‘Text searched’ remove layer item from panel
configToControlLayers() ‘Text searched’ convert config from Control.PanelLayers to Control.Layers

Usage

Panel Item Definition formats

  1. {
  2. name: "Bar",
  3. icon: iconByName('bar'),
  4. layer: L.geoJson(Bar, {pointToLayer: featureToMarker })
  5. }

definition in JSON format permit to store simply the configuration
type contains a Leaflet method in this case L.geoJson()
args is the arguments passed to the method: L.geoJson(river)

  1. {
  2. layer: {
  3. type: "geoJson",
  4. args: [ river ]
  5. },
  6. }

definition of a group

  1. {
  2. group: "Title Group",
  3. collapsed: true,
  4. layers: [
  5. ...other items...
  6. ]
  7. }

Multiple active layers with icons

  1. var baseLayers = [
  2. {
  3. active: true,
  4. name: "OpenStreetMap",
  5. layer: L.tileLayer('https://{s}.tile.openstreetmap.org/{z}/{x}/{y}.png')
  6. }
  7. ];
  8. var overLayers = [
  9. {
  10. name: "Drinking Water",
  11. icon: '<i class="icon icon-water"></i>',
  12. layer: L.geoJson(WaterGeoJSON)
  13. },
  14. {
  15. active: true,
  16. name: "Parking",
  17. icon: '<i class="icon icon-parking"></i>',
  18. layer: L.geoJson(ParkingGeoJSON)
  19. }
  20. ];
  21. map.addControl( new L.Control.PanelLayers(baseLayers, overLayers) );

Build panel layers from pure JSON Config

  1. var panelJsonConfig = {
  2. "baselayers": [
  3. {
  4. "active": true,
  5. "name": "Open Cycle Map",
  6. "layer": {
  7. "type": "tileLayer",
  8. "args": [
  9. "https://{s}.tile.opencyclemap.org/cycle/{z}/{x}/{y}.png"
  10. ]
  11. }
  12. },
  13. {
  14. "name": "Landscape",
  15. "layer": {
  16. "type": "tileLayer",
  17. "args": [
  18. "https://{s}.tile3.opencyclemap.org/landscape/{z}/{x}/{y}.png"
  19. ]
  20. }
  21. },
  22. {
  23. "name": "Transports",
  24. "layer": {
  25. "type": "tileLayer",
  26. "args": [
  27. "https://{s}.tile2.opencyclemap.org/transport/{z}/{x}/{y}.png"
  28. ]
  29. }
  30. }
  31. ],
  32. "overlayers": [
  33. {
  34. "name": "Terrain",
  35. "layer": {
  36. "type": "tileLayer",
  37. "args": [
  38. "https://toolserver.org/~cmarqu/hill/{z}/{x}/{y}.png", {
  39. "opacity": 0.5
  40. }
  41. ]
  42. }
  43. }
  44. ]
  45. };
  46. L.control.panelLayers(panelJsonConfig.baseLayers, panelJsonConfig.overLayers).addTo(map);

Grouping of layers

  1. L.control.panelLayers(
  2. [
  3. {
  4. name: "Open Street Map",
  5. layer: osmLayer
  6. },
  7. {
  8. group: "Walking layers",
  9. layers: [
  10. {
  11. name: "Open Cycle Map",
  12. layer: L.tileLayer('https://{s}.tile.opencyclemap.org/cycle/{z}/{x}/{y}.png')
  13. },
  14. {
  15. name: "Hiking",
  16. layer: L.tileLayer("https://toolserver.org/tiles/hikebike/{z}/{x}/{y}.png")
  17. }
  18. ]
  19. },
  20. {
  21. group: "Road layers",
  22. layers: [
  23. {
  24. name: "Transports",
  25. layer: L.tileLayer("https://{s}.tile2.opencyclemap.org/transport/{z}/{x}/{y}.png")
  26. }
  27. ]
  28. }
  29. ],
  30. {collapsibleGroups: true}
  31. ).addTo(map);

Collapse some layers’ groups

  1. L.control.panelLayers([
  2. {
  3. name: "Open Street Map",
  4. layer: osmLayer
  5. },
  6. {
  7. group: "Walking layers",
  8. layers: [
  9. {
  10. name: "Open Cycle Map",
  11. layer: L.tileLayer('https://{s}.tile.opencyclemap.org/cycle/{z}/{x}/{y}.png')
  12. },
  13. {
  14. name: "Hiking",
  15. layer: L.tileLayer("https://toolserver.org/tiles/hikebike/{z}/{x}/{y}.png")
  16. }
  17. ]
  18. },
  19. {
  20. group: "Road layers",
  21. collapsed: true,
  22. layers: [
  23. {
  24. name: "Transports",
  25. layer: L.tileLayer("https://{s}.tile2.opencyclemap.org/transport/{z}/{x}/{y}.png")
  26. }
  27. ]
  28. }
  29. ]).addTo(map);

Add layers dynamically at runtime

  1. var panel = L.control.panelLayers();
  2. $.getJSON('some/url/path.geojson', function(data){
  3. panel.addOverlay({
  4. name: "Drinking Water",
  5. icon: '<i class="icon icon-water"></i>',
  6. layer: L.geoJson(data)
  7. });
  8. });

Build

This plugin support Grunt for building process.
Therefore the deployment require NPM installed in your system.
After you’ve made sure to have npm working, run this in command line:

  1. npm install
  2. grunt
